Frequently Asked Questions

1 What is PDF metadata?
PDF metadata is background information stored within the document file, such as the title, author's name, creation date, keywords, and the software used to compile it.
2 Can I use this tool to remove metadata for security or anonymity?
Yes. You can leave the metadata input fields empty or click 'Clear All' to wipe original attributes, anonymizing your document before public sharing.
3 Will editing metadata affect the layout or text inside the PDF?
No. Metadata is stored in a separate header catalog. Modifying these fields has zero impact on the visual page layouts, text blocks, or images.
